On Sat.July 13th Vic had a book signing for Burst Believers at his shop The Guitar Gallery in Canonsburg Pa.It went great with 250-300 people coming by to eat drink and get their book signed.Vic and Tim [his partner] also brought in a bunch of guitars for people to view,including 4 Killer Bursts.It was a great day so here are some shots from the Book Signing.Mike B.

Here are Vic holding 9-0850[The Licido Burst]Hank with 9-0291[The North Carolina Burst]and Jim S. with 0-0627[The Gruhn].To the left of Vic you can see 9-1891 and on the right -all 4 stages of the Goldtop.Mike B.Photo by my buddy hank who talked me into putting this in a new thread since everyone is tired of The Burst That Got Away and do not check in to it like they used to.So here is a new one for the book signing.Mike B.
